The TickTalk 5 LTE Kids Smart Watch is a robust choice for children aged 8-12. Its key strengths include excellent durability, being IP67 water-resistant, shockproof, and dustproof, making it suitable for active kids. The battery life is fairly good, with a high-performance battery offering up to 100+ hours of standby time, ensuring it lasts through the day with moderate use. GPS tracking is advanced, featuring AI-powered location correction for precise real-time tracking, even indoors, and route playback, which is excellent for child safety and parent peace of mind.
Communication features are rich, supporting HD voice and video calls, text messaging, and secured messaging with end-to-end encryption, making it easy for kids to stay in touch with family. There are practical apps like a calculator, calendar, and reminders, plus a built-in activity tracker and iHeartRadio Family app for kid-friendly music, promoting healthy habits and entertainment. However, the absence of games and social media might not appeal to all kids. The watch is user-friendly with a 1.52-inch touchscreen and intuitive interface.
Parental controls are a significant advantage, allowing parents to manage contacts, call logs, and set reminders through the TickTalk Parental Control app, enhancing usage control and security. A minor drawback might be the watch's weight, at 55 grams, which could feel slightly heavy for younger children. Additionally, the reliance on cellular connectivity might incur ongoing costs. Nevertheless, with its strong signal coverage, global connectivity, and a range of thoughtful features, the TickTalk 5 stands out as a dependable and versatile smart watch for kids in this age range.
The Fitbit Google Ace LTE is a feature-rich smartwatch tailored for kids aged 8-12. It excels in durability with its Corning Gorilla Glass 3 screen and protective bumper case, ensuring it can withstand bumps and scratches. Additionally, it is water-resistant up to 50 meters, making it suitable for active children. The built-in GPS and 4G LTE connectivity allow parents to keep track of their kids' location, providing peace of mind.
The battery life is robust, offering over 16 hours of use on a full charge, and fast charging capabilities add convenience with 11 hours of battery life after just 30 minutes of charging. Communication is a strong suit, as kids can make in-app calls and messages without needing a phone number. They can also add up to 20 contacts, fostering connectivity. The watch includes Fitbit Arcade games to keep kids entertained while promoting physical activity. However, an Ace Pass data plan is required for accessing these features, which may be an additional expense.
Parental controls such as School Time help limit gameplay during school hours, ensuring kids can focus on their studies. The watch is user-friendly with its touchscreen and straightforward design, but it requires a Google account and the Fitbit Ace app for full functionality. While highly functional, the need for a data plan and the requirement of a Google account might deter some users. The Fitbit Google Ace LTE is a solid choice for parents seeking a durable and feature-packed smartwatch to keep their kids connected and active.
